Sleep Token’s world has been quietly loud these past few days, with career-shaping moves and a steady hum of online obsession setting the stage for their next chapter. According to The Mosh Network and other rock news aggregators, the band’s new era around the album Even In Arcadia remains the dominant storyline, with ongoing coverage of the first single Emergence and discussion of Vessel’s updated stage look, both of which are being framed as long-term aesthetic and sonic resets for the band rather than a one-off cycle tweak. The same reports emphasize that this rollout is tightly woven with their newly announced large-scale touring plans, which several outlets describe as Sleep Token’s clearest step yet into upper-tier headliner territory, giving these developments lasting biographical weight. On the touring front, fan and promo pages on Facebook continue to push the newly announced tour dates, highlighting the leap to bigger rooms and cementing Sleep Token as a major live draw. TikTok’s Sleep Token and Sleep Token tour tags are still flooded with clips and reactions to recent performances, with creators repeatedly calling them “the future of metalcore in 2026,” a phrase echoed in multiple viral TikTok edits positioning the band as genre leaders rather than niche cult favorites. While that label is more opinion than fact, the sheer volume of consistent sentiment suggests a real shift in how the broader rock audience perceives them. Social media chatter this week also fixated on festival afterglow. Rock commentary accounts on Instagram, including Bigmouth Rock News style pages, continue to reference Sleep Token’s recent headlining festival sets in the same breath as bigger legacy names, treating their shows as a benchmark performance for the season. Reaction content is still rolling in, from classical musicians on Instagram Reels declaring Take Me Back To Eden one of the best records ever made, to fan edits that lean into the band’s mystique and Vessel’s evolving onstage persona. None of this adds new hard facts to their biography, but it strongly reinforces their narrative as a band whose anonymity and theatrics are now central to their commercial rise. There are also speculative fan posts on Instagram wondering if Sleep Token will tour into 2027 and teasing potential future releases, but these are clearly unconfirmed, coming from fan accounts rather than official channels or established music media, so they should be treated as rumor, not record.
